A mysterious witch … a town with a dark secret … and the twin sisters tasked with saving the day.
Twelve-year-old Lana isn’t looking for trouble when she ventures into the swampy marsh behind her family’s home in Galveston Bay. She’s just sweaty and bored and lonely, sick of sitting around doing nothing.
Her family never goes anywhere. Her mom and her sisters want nothing to do with her, and none of them will talk about their dead dad. With loads of unanswered questions and no other options, Lana decides to seek out the legendary Alligator Witch—if she’s even real.
What Lana doesn’t realize is that the Alligator Witch is very real, and she’s spent decades plotting her revenge on the town. When the witch swiftly casts a terrifying curse, the only person Lana can ask for help is her unfriendly and generally unwilling twin, Gracie.
Together, the twins embark on a memorable journey to make sense of the Alligator Witch’s dark past, along with the unexpected role their family played in her descent. Despite their differences, Lana and Gracie must unite to make things right and save their loved ones.
An enchanting read packed full of fascinating lore, girl-powered adventure, and a dash of danger, this story of sisterhood will keep readers hooked.
